Transaction 74de4eb986da8c951115a40c1346e7dbe85711f822d74ad70ffe71292e69ec37
1 Input
1 Output
-
74de4eb986da8c951115a40c1346e7dbe85711f822d74ad70ffe71292e69ec37:0
- value
- 526612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c5d7b2494b4413fdb57b4cd25de77b818b8ff58 OP_EQUAL
- address
- 3QhQC4UEzwzD3HkzqCb1M3P56faPXRK2XY